5th Creative Process Encounter dedicated to April 25th


The 5th Creative Process Encounter will take place on April 25th at the Fuenlabrada campus of Universidad Rey Juan Carlos in Madrid. The theme of the event is “Filmmakers and Other Artists.”

This year’s meeting coincides with a historic date, April 25th, marking the 50th anniversary of the Carnation Revolution. As such, a significant part of the discussions will be dedicated to reflecting on the creative processes surrounding revolutions and social changes, paying tribute to this pivotal moment in Portugal’s history.

The aim of this event is to understand the craft of the filmmaker and the various creative processes involved in filmmaking, exploring the diversity of methods used in artistic creation, from traditional to innovative techniques, and understanding the aesthetic decisions that shape each work.

This gathering promises to bring together internationally renowned filmmakers, artists, and researchers, providing a privileged space for sharing knowledge and experiences, as well as for establishing new collaborations and projects.

Two researchers from CIAC will travel to Madrid to participate in this event, namely Mirian Tavares and Ana Soares, who will present the papers “The Collection of Creative Processes and the Role of Creative Processes at the University of Algarve” and “The Creative Process in Documentary” respectively.

This event is a joint initiative between Universidad Rey Juan Carlos, LabCom-Communication and Arts, in collaboration with CIAC – Research Center for Arts and Communication, iA*, and the Department of Audiovisual Communication and Advertising.
